"""
|
||||||
|
PyTorch integration for LanceDB.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Exposes ``LanceTorchDataset`` (map-style) and ``LanceIterableTorchDataset``
|
||||||
|
(iterable-style) wrappers that adapt a LanceDB table or permutation to the
|
||||||
|
PyTorch ``torch.utils.data`` API, while transparently handling the bits
|
||||||
|
that make a hand-rolled subclass tricky: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* The underlying Lance reader holds Rust state that is not picklable, but
|
||||||
|
``DataLoader(num_workers > 0)`` needs to fork the dataset to its workers.
|
||||||
|
These classes strip the reader on pickle and re-open it in the worker on
|
||||||
|
first read.
|
||||||
|
* Constructing a permutation from a table involves several steps
|
||||||
|
(``permutation_builder``/``Permutation.from_tables``/``select_columns``
|
||||||
|
/``with_format``/...). The wrapper takes those as constructor arguments
|
||||||
|
and applies them once the dataset is opened in the worker.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Example
|
||||||
|
-------
|
||||||
|
>>> import lancedb, torch # doctest: +SKIP
|
||||||
|
>>> from lancedb.integrations.torch import LanceTorchDataset
|
||||||
|
>>> db = lancedb.connect(uri) # doctest: +SKIP
|
||||||
|
>>> tbl = db.open_table("images_224") # doctest: +SKIP
|
||||||
|
>>> ds = LanceTorchDataset( # doctest: +SKIP
|
||||||
|
... tbl, columns=["image_bytes", "label"], format="torch"
|
||||||
|
... )
|
||||||
|
>>> loader = torch.utils.data.DataLoader( # doctest: +SKIP
|
||||||
|
... ds, batch_size=64, num_workers=4, shuffle=True,
|
||||||
|
... )
|
||||||
|
"""

class LanceTorchDataset(_torch_data.Dataset):
|
||||||
|
"""
|
||||||
|
A PyTorch map-style ``Dataset`` backed by a LanceDB table or permutation.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Pass the same ``LanceTable`` you already opened (and, optionally, a
|
||||||
|
permutation table / split / column selection / output format) and use
|
||||||
|
the result anywhere a ``torch.utils.data.Dataset`` is expected.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The wrapper: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
* Stores the URI / table name / storage options needed to re-open the
|
||||||
|
table, not the Rust reader handle. Pickling keeps only the rebuild
|
||||||
|
recipe, so ``DataLoader(num_workers > 0)`` works out of the box.
|
||||||
|
* Implements both ``__getitem__`` and PyTorch's ``__getitems__`` dunder
|
||||||
|
so the underlying batched ``Permutation.fetch`` is used when the
|
||||||
|
DataLoader fetches a batch of indices.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Parameters
|
||||||
|
----------
|
||||||
|
table : LanceTable, optional
|
||||||
|
The base table to read from. Either ``table`` or both ``uri`` and
|
||||||
|
``table_name`` must be provided.
|
||||||
|
uri : str, optional
|
||||||
|
Database URI to reconnect to. Required if ``table`` is not given.
|
||||||
|
table_name : str, optional
|
||||||
|
Name of the base table within ``uri``.
|
||||||
|
connect_kwargs : dict, optional
|
||||||
|
Extra keyword arguments forwarded to ``lancedb.connect`` when
|
||||||
|
re-opening the database in a worker.
|
||||||
|
permutation_table : LanceTable, optional
|
||||||
|
A pre-built permutation table (see ``permutation_builder``) used to
|
||||||
|
define the row ordering. If omitted, the identity permutation is
|
||||||
|
used (rows in physical order).
|
||||||
|
split : str or int, optional
|
||||||
|
Split selector when ``permutation_table`` defines splits.
|
||||||
|
columns : list[str], optional
|
||||||
|
Subset of columns to read.
|
||||||
|
format : str, optional
|
||||||
|
Output format, forwarded to ``Permutation.with_format`` (e.g.
|
||||||
|
``"torch"`` for HuggingFace-style ``dict[str, Tensor]`` batches).
|
||||||
|
transform : Callable, optional
|
||||||
|
Custom batch transform, forwarded to ``Permutation.with_transform``.
|
||||||
|
Must be picklable to work with ``num_workers > 0``.
|
||||||
|
batch_size : int, optional
|
||||||
|
Forwarded to ``Permutation.with_batch_size`` for direct iteration.
|
||||||
|
DataLoader controls its own batching, so this only matters if the
|
||||||
|
dataset is iterated directly.
|
||||||
|
"""
